![]() Sports Information Department – 112 Dods Hall CONTACT: Matt Palisin, FOR IMMEDIATE RELEASEBaseballDevils use longball to subdue D'YouvilleBuffalo, N.Y. – The Fredonia State Blue Devils used five homers, including a grand slam off the bat of Tim Lockhart (Youngstown/Lewiston-Porter), en route to a pair of victories over D'Youville College. The Devils took the opener 17-3 behind the four-hit pitching of Bret McCabe (Buffalo/St. Francis). He was backed up by 21 hits off the Blue Devil bats. Scott Herdzik (Dunkirk/Dunkirk) led the way with four hits, including a first-inning home run. Jared Ochs (Waterloo/Waterloo) homered and doubled, and Trey Johnson (Gerry/Cassadaga Valley), Kyle Adams (Naples/Naples), Donnie Burch (Cuba/Cuba-Rushford), and Lockhart all had two hits.Tom Collins led D'Youville with three hits. Bob Jones absorbed the loss. The Blue Devils stayed hot in the nightcap, pounding out 22 more hits in a 16-3 victory in support of freshman Joe Webster (Elma/Iroquois), who earned his first college win. Webster struck out seven in four innings and allowed one run, before giving way to Mike Munski (Rochester/Rush-Henrietta). McCabe, Herdzik, and Phil Gavin (Rochester/Greece-Olympia) each collected three hits apiece. John Sellmeyer (Syracuse/East Syracuse Minoa),McCabe and Lockart all homered. Todd Walczak homered for the Spartans. Fredonia improves its record to 7-24. They will travel to Erie to take on Penn State Behrend on Thursday. Athletics Home | Fredonia Home
